Output 86f55b4fe26032668d8530d3e04eb366b3fbd76ce32567c6b8a87c5e9b5e6068:1

value
40216894
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9c11282461f9852662df131492049e41c69d78ca OP_EQUAL
address
MN8NCRyfZ1f28P26VYn3x845pjDRHoKoFK
transaction
86f55b4fe26032668d8530d3e04eb366b3fbd76ce32567c6b8a87c5e9b5e6068
spent
true